When I was small, I had cradle cap (psoriasis) on my scalp, as well. My
mother used to mix up baby oil and baking soda and rub it into my scalp and
then take a small toothed comb and pick it all out. Boy did that hurt.
Eventually, as I got older (I'm 38 now) we just left it alone because I
didn't care whether it was there or not.
Now, it flares up in the wintertime and abates somewhat in the summer. I
think getting out in the sun helps. BTW, I also have various areas all
over my body that have spots of the stuff on them. The thing that works
best for me is taking evening primose oil or borage oil capsules and
getting out in the sun (we have a boat and live in Florida so I am able to
do that often). I have run out of the capsules from time to time and
within days, my skin starts to erupt again, especially one spot on the side
of my nose.
I also notice that my skin is clearer the longer I avoid dairy and beef.
